People living in Indian-run Kashmir have had the chance to vote in the country's multi-phase elections.

But separatist leaders had called for a boycott and general strike. The streets, shops and businesses in the valley have been shut for two days and a curfew's being enforced in Srinagar.

Al Jazeera's Prerna Suri reports after days of violent protests.
